This discreetly tucked away gem is located at the end of a gravel driveway which is accessed from the top of lower Bellevue Road. The home is extremely smartly decorated throughout with gas central heating and UPVC double glazing and provides wonderfully spacious and well designed accommodation, offering great flexibility. The home also has an annexe style area to one side of the bungalow which has its own separate, external entrance, but remains internally linked to the home. This gives the additional benefits of providing multi generational living all on one level.
Combined, the accommodation comprises a fabulous entrance hallway; a large living room with a coal effect fireplace; a very large and well fitted kitchen/dining room with doors to the raised patio; separate utility room with cloakroom off; five bedrooms - two en-suite; and separate shower room.
The home offers parking to the front; a double garage and attractive gardens with young fruit trees and mature planting as well as lawn and patio areas, beyond which you have distant Solent views.
This really is a rather unusual and hugely appealing home in a convenient, yet tucked away position.
Freehold. Council Tax Band - E. EPC C-69.
